Understanding Demolition and Clearance in Bognor Regis

Demolition and clearance are vital processes in urban development and regeneration. In Bognor Regis, a charming seaside town on the south coast of England, these activities play a crucial role in shaping the landscape and supporting community growth. This article delves into the intricacies of demolition and clearance in Bognor Regis, exploring the processes, regulations, and impacts on the local community.

The Importance of Demolition and Clearance

Demolition and clearance are essential for removing outdated or unsafe structures, making way for new developments, and improving urban aesthetics. In Bognor Regis, these processes contribute to revitalising the town, enhancing safety, and boosting economic growth. By clearing old buildings, the town can accommodate modern infrastructure and facilities, attracting tourists and new residents alike.

Safety and Structural Integrity

One of the primary reasons for demolition is to address safety concerns. Buildings that have deteriorated over time can pose significant risks to public safety. In Bognor Regis, ensuring the structural integrity of buildings is paramount, particularly in areas prone to harsh weather conditions. Demolition allows for the removal of hazardous structures, reducing the risk of accidents and injuries.

Urban Renewal and Development

Demolition and clearance pave the way for urban renewal projects, transforming Bognor Regis into a more vibrant and appealing destination. By removing derelict buildings, the town can create space for new housing, commercial developments, and public amenities. This not only improves the quality of life for residents but also attracts investment and tourism, boosting the local economy.

Regulations Governing Demolition in Bognor Regis

Demolition activities in Bognor Regis are subject to strict regulations to ensure safety, environmental protection, and community well-being. These regulations are enforced by local authorities and must be adhered to by all parties involved in demolition projects.

Planning Permission and Permits

Before any demolition work can commence, obtaining the necessary planning permission and permits is crucial. In Bognor Regis, this involves submitting detailed plans to the local council, outlining the scope of the project and its potential impact on the surrounding area. The council assesses these plans to ensure compliance with local development policies and environmental standards.

Environmental Considerations

Demolition projects must also consider their environmental impact. In Bognor Regis, this includes measures to minimise dust, noise, and waste during the demolition process. Contractors are required to implement strategies to mitigate these effects, such as using water sprays to control dust and scheduling work to reduce noise disruption to residents.

The Demolition Process: Step by Step

Demolition is a complex process that involves careful planning and execution. In Bognor Regis, the demolition process typically follows a series of steps to ensure safety and efficiency.

Site Assessment and Preparation

The first step in the demolition process is a thorough site assessment. This involves evaluating the structure to be demolished, identifying potential hazards, and planning the demolition strategy. Preparation may include disconnecting utilities, erecting safety barriers, and notifying neighbouring properties of the impending work.

Demolition Techniques

Various techniques can be employed in demolition, depending on the structure and site conditions. In Bognor Regis, common methods include mechanical demolition using heavy machinery, controlled implosion for larger structures, and deconstruction, which involves dismantling the building piece by piece. Each technique has its advantages and is chosen based on safety, cost, and environmental considerations.

Waste Management and Recycling

Effective waste management is a critical aspect of the demolition process. In Bognor Regis, contractors are encouraged to recycle materials wherever possible, reducing the environmental impact of demolition. This may involve salvaging bricks, metals, and wood for reuse, as well as disposing of hazardous materials in accordance with environmental regulations.

Impact on the Local Community

Demolition and clearance activities can have significant impacts on the local community in Bognor Regis. While these projects bring about positive changes, they can also present challenges that need to be addressed.

Economic Benefits

Demolition projects can stimulate economic growth by creating jobs and attracting investment. In Bognor Regis, the redevelopment of cleared sites can lead to new business opportunities, increased tourism, and improved infrastructure. This, in turn, boosts the local economy and enhances the town's appeal as a place to live and visit.

Community Concerns

Despite the benefits, demolition projects can also raise concerns among residents. Issues such as noise, dust, and traffic disruptions can affect daily life. In Bognor Regis, engaging with the community and addressing these concerns is essential for maintaining public support and ensuring the smooth progress of demolition projects.

Case Studies: Successful Demolition Projects in Bognor Regis

Several successful demolition projects in Bognor Regis highlight the positive impact of these activities on the town's development. These case studies demonstrate how careful planning and execution can lead to successful outcomes.

The Regis Centre Redevelopment

The redevelopment of the Regis Centre is a prime example of a successful demolition project in Bognor Regis. The project involved the demolition of outdated structures to make way for a modern cultural and leisure complex. This redevelopment has revitalised the area, attracting visitors and boosting local businesses.

The University of Chichester Expansion

The expansion of the University of Chichester's Bognor Regis campus involved the demolition of old buildings to create space for new educational facilities. This project has enhanced the university's offerings, attracting more students and contributing to the town's reputation as a centre for learning and innovation.
